My brother is a U.S. citizen, and he filed a green card case for me a number of years ago. Can I port that priority date to my I-140?

Answer Unfortunately, no, you normally cannot use the priority date on a family-based case for an employment-based case. I am a physician working in underserved area in order to waive my J-1 home residency requirement. I recently married a U.S. citizen. Do I have to complete my J-1 waiver process before my U.S. citizen husband can file the I-130 petition for me?

Answer Generally speaking, there is no need to complete the J-1 waiver requirement before the U.S. citizen spouse files the I-130 petition.
